Description
Taking place at The Hangar in Coconut Grove, America's beloved, live fire, food and wine culinary experience Heritage Fire, will make its way to Miami for a grand finale. This live-fire food and wine extravaganza will feature the winners from the tour's 2023 stops. The all-star line-up of chefs and artisans will each cook globally-inspired Heritage-breed proteins with offerings including beef, whole pigs, chicken, as well as artisan cheeses and heirloom vegetables sure to deliver an unforgettable experience starring honest food from real farmers.
Of course, there will be beverage pairings courtesy of top purveyors from the Southern Glazer’s Wine & Spirits portfolio. After you’ve indulged in each dish, you’ll witness the crowning of one chef as the "Grand Finale Heritage Hero Champion". It's a culinary showdown where the winner takes it all! Additional Event Information
100% of net proceeds from the Festival benefit students of the Chaplin School of Hospitality & Tourism Management at Florida International University who assist Festival organizers in all aspects, including Festival planning, logistics and overall execution.
